Enter the Micro Incinerator \/ Infrared Inoculating Loop Sterilizer\u2014an innovative sterilization solution that enhances lab safety and workflow efficiency.<\/p>\n<p><\/p>\n<h2>Understanding the Technical Principles of Micro Incinerators<\/h2>\n<p><\/p>\n<p>Micro incinerators emit infrared heat, utilizing an enclosed ceramic tube that provides rapid thermal sterilization. Unlike traditional flame sterilizers, these devices achieve temperatures of up to 850\u00b0C, ensuring high-level disinfection without the risk of open flames. The ceramic heating chamber allows for effective heat distribution, drastically reducing the time needed for sterilization while eliminating airborne contaminants.<\/p>\n<p><\/p>\n<p>Some of the advantages of utilizing micro incinerators over traditional flame methods include:<\/p>\n<p><\/p>\n<ul><\/p>\n<li><strong>Rapid sterilization:<\/strong> Instruments are ready for use almost instantly.<\/li>\n<p><\/p>\n<li><strong>Increased safety:<\/strong> No open flames reduce the risk of fire hazards.<\/li>\n<p><\/p>\n<li><strong>Cleaner operation:<\/strong> Prevents the emission of aerosols, creating a more sterile environment.<\/li>\n<p><\/p>\n<li><strong>Energy efficiency:<\/strong> Consumes less energy than conventional burners.<\/li>\n<p>\n<\/ul>\n<p><\/p>\n<h2>Applications in the Real World<\/h2>\n<p><\/p>\n<h3>Biosafety Cabinets and Controlled Environments<\/h3>\n<p><\/p>\n<p>In BSL-2 and BSL-3 microbiology labs, the sterilization of inoculating loops and other instruments must be meticulously executed to prevent cross-contamination. Micro incinerators can be seamlessly integrated into biosafety cabinets, allowing researchers to work within a sterile environment without the hazards of flame sterilization. The enclosed design of these sterilizers minimizes aerosol generation, adhering to biosafety protocols.<\/p>\n<p><\/p>\n<h3>Field Testing and Mobile Labs<\/h3>\n<p><\/p>\n<p>When conducting research in the field, the challenges of sterilization become even more critical. Mobile labs, often used for environmental testing or clinical diagnostics in remote areas, require sterilization equipment that is portable yet efficient. Infrared inoculating loop sterilizers offer a compact, lightweight option that can be transported easily without compromising on performance. Researchers can ensure the accuracy of field samples without introducing external contaminants.<\/p>\n<p><\/p>\n<h2>Compliance and Environmental Standards<\/h2>\n<p><\/p>\n<p>Laboratories must comply with rigorous biosafety standards set by organizations like the World Health Organization (WHO) and the Centers for Disease Control and Prevention (CDC).
